The DPS-225DB-A Delta 225-Watts Power Supply is a replacement power source tailored for Lenovo ThinkCentre A51 desktops. It fits neatly into the small form factor design and provides steady power to keep the system running reliably under normal conditions. This unit is a straightforward solution for users needing to maintain or restore their desktop’s power supply with a compatible, well-matched component. |

Technical Information |
|
|---|---|
| Input Voltage | 100-240V AC |
| Input Frequency | 50-60 Hz |
| Output | 12V |
| Max. Output Power | 225W |
| Hot Swappable | No |
| Redundant Support | No |
| Cooling Type | Active Fan |
| Modularity | Non-Modular |
| rail_design | Single 12V Rail |
| Number of Fans | 1 |
Compatibility |
|
|---|---|
| Form Factor | Proprietary |
| Compatible For | Lenovo ThinkCentre A51 |
